590. To ask the Minister for Communications, Energy and Natural Resources if the natural heritage, environment, division and the water quality section will fall under the remit of the Minister for communications, climate change and natural resources; if this Department will have the word "environment" included in its title; and if he will make a statement on the matter. A range of functions currently undertaken by the Department of the Environment, Community and Local Government will transfer into my Department in the coming weeks and the Department will be renamed the Department of Communications, Climate Action and Environment to reflect this.  In addition to its current functions, my Department will assume responsibility for the following sections from the Department of the Environment, Community and Local Government:

- Environment Policy & Awareness;

- Climate Policy;

- EU and International Environmental Policy;

- Waste Policy & Resource Efficiency;

- Air Quality/Environmental Radiation Policy;

- Environment Advisory Unit.

The heritage functions currently discharged by the Department of Arts, Heritage and the Gaeltacht will remain with that Department under its new title of the Department of Regional Development, Rural Affairs, Arts and the Gaeltacht.

Water Quality will be the responsibility of the Minister for Housing, Planning and Local Government.
